Output b21aef67edd60186f39e62792c12d20ae62e1b53c695f39e7cf1139c139e947a:1

value
34607
script pubkey
OP_0 OP_PUSHBYTES_20 5a311e4214d72f9dc2ec69f2ce83ccd5f0a0b9af
address
bc1qtgc3uss56uhemshvd8evaq7v6hc2pwd0ag8xy8
transaction
b21aef67edd60186f39e62792c12d20ae62e1b53c695f39e7cf1139c139e947a
confirmations
129850
spent
true